Street Food

No visit to Pasar Ciawi is complete without indulging in the street food. The market is a haven for foodies, with vendors selling a wide array of local delicacies. Try some nasi timbel (rice wrapped in banana leaves), mie kocok (noodle soup), or batagor (fried tofu with peanut sauce). And don't forget to sample the traditional sweets and snacks! The food is not only delicious but also incredibly affordable, making it a perfect way to experience the local cuisine.

Tips for Visiting Pasar Ciawi

Okay, before you head out, here are some essential tips to make your visit to Pasar Ciawi smooth and enjoyable.

Best Time to Visit

The best time to visit is early in the morning. The market is bustling with activity as vendors set up their stalls, and you'll find the freshest produce available. Plus, it's cooler in the morning, which makes for a more comfortable shopping experience.

Bargaining

Don't be afraid to bargain! Bargaining is a common practice in Indonesian markets, and vendors expect you to negotiate the price. Start by offering a lower price than what they're asking, and be prepared to meet somewhere in the middle. Remember to be respectful and friendly during the bargaining process; it's all part of the fun!

What to Wear

Dress comfortably and modestly. Tasikmalaya is a relatively conservative area, so it's best to avoid wearing revealing clothing. Lightweight, breathable fabrics are ideal, especially if you're visiting during the hotter months. And don't forget to wear comfortable shoes, as you'll be doing a lot of walking!

Safety Precautions

As with any crowded market, it's important to be aware of your surroundings and take precautions against theft. Keep your valuables close to you, and avoid displaying expensive jewelry or electronics. It's also a good idea to carry a small amount of cash, as many vendors may not accept credit cards.

Transportation

Getting to Pasar Ciawi is relatively easy. You can take a local angkot (public minivan) or hire a ojek (motorcycle taxi). If you're driving, be prepared for limited parking and potentially heavy traffic. It's often easier to take public transportation, especially during peak hours.
